Bob Stupak’s Vegas World Day 5

Welcome back. Today’s memorabilia is not exactly from Vegas World but from it’s owner Bob Stupak’s foray into politics.
Bob ran unsuccessfully for Mayor of Las Vegas twice. The first in 1983 he ended up with the second highest amount of votes and 1987 came within inches of winning, losing by less than 2,000 votes. Voting irregularities were cited in the 1987 campaign and there were numerous people, as cited in the book “NO LIMIT” by John L Smith, that the election was stolen and that Bob had actually won! At this point no one really knows for certain what happened that election night, but I’d like to hope that Bob Stupak actually won. If nothing else it would have made for an interesting four years for the city of Las Vegas.
